[Review] Highlight – DAYDREAM

Highlight is back with their very first full album. These guys haven been working in the music industry for thirteen years and what a better way to celebrate such a story with their new release ‘DAYDREAM‘.

The album description describes this release as more mature and special, so let’s dive in and check what they have prepared for fans.

DAYDREAM

Opening this album we get the title track ‘DAYDREAM‘ by HIGHLIGHT, with a very modern pop-sound and charming singing. This song is a smooth listen and I really liked its freshness.

For the music video, dreamy visuals take over with very artistic and eye catching shots. I really liked the camera work and how some of the sets were used to create stunning visual effects. Check it below.

Jazzy R&B vibes take over in ‘Night Fog‘. I am absolutely in love with the arrangement of this track, the musical build up is amazingly done, and the hook has the second gen idol sound I really liked. The addition of instrumentals made this song even more memorable and it is just a dope listen.

A very cool band orchestration meets EDM beats in ‘Don’t Leave‘. This song has a feel-good spirit I really enjoyed. It is fun, up-beat and super enjoyable.

PLAY‘ comes up next with bass and rhythmic drums. This track is one of those b-sides that could have been the title track. For this particular case this track takes me to the summer time with its tunes and flow.

With and electric guitar and lo-fi feel ‘Our Eyes‘ plays next. The vocals and the little instrumental solos in this tracks are awesome, the harmonisations as expected are incredible and the high notes legendary.

A mix if genres

We are half-way through this album and ‘Whatever‘ continues on with the pop style and heavenly vocals. The rap section in the song was cool and its mixing and change of tempo are very dope.

R&B and bass are present in the next track ‘Seven Wonders‘. I really dig the concept and arrangement of this track, it is super fun and chill.

Classic‘ starts off with a very minimalistic concept and I loved how the incorporation of beats was done gradually. This song definitely took me by surprise with the unique style, but overall it is a very bright and happy listen.

Charming vocals and instrumentation follow along in ‘Lovely Day‘. This single is a super sweet listen, I really enjoyed the soft vocals, the rhythmic rapping and the incredible falsettos and harmonies.

Last on this release is ‘All My Life‘, closing this release on an emotional note with aa lovely melody and acoustic guitar. The inclusion of violins and the emotional lyrics delivery are something else in this song. This is the perfect closing track.

Highlight came back with the album ‘DAYDREAM’ that gathers a mix of genres and are unique in their own way. This album is a solid listen, make sure to listen to this release here.
